Truliant FCU Celebrates 60 Years of Serivce to Members

First known as Radio Shops Credit Union, the organization later became known as AT&T Family Federal Credit Union. In August 1999, they changed their name to Truliant Federal Credit Union to more accurately reflect the growing and diversified member-owner base.

SECU Foundation Receives NC Museum of History Foundation’s Inaugural Corporate Philanthropy Award

During a November 13th event held at the NC Museum of History in Raleigh, the NC Museum of History Foundation announced the SECU Foundation as the recipient of its inaugural 2012 Corporate Philanthropy Award. The award recognizes individuals and organizations for outstanding contributions to the preservation, study or understanding of North Carolina history and also honors exceptional commitment, service and support to history museums or related sites.

Truliant FCU Announces Merger with Virginia CU Approved

New River Valley Truck Plant Federal Credit Union’s members have approved a merger with Truliant Federal Credit Union. The merger extends additional affordable financial services to employees of the Volvo truck manufacturing facility in Dublin, VA and their family members. The New River Valley Truck Plant FCU had more than $2.4 million in assets and served more than 900 members.

Piedmont Advantage Credit Union Expands into Wilmington

Officials at Piedmont Advantage Credit Union have announced that they will acquire East Coast Credit Union in Wilmington, NC, effective November 30, 2012. On that date, East Coast Credit Union members will officially become part of the Piedmont Advantage family.

'Savings Sleuth—Solve the Mystery' Announced as 2013 Theme for Youth Week

Credit unions nationwide selected “Savings Sleuth—Solve the Mystery” to be the theme for the 2013 National Credit Union Youth Week™, which will take place April 21-27, 2013. The concept was chosen from ideas submitted by credit union staff this fall.
